Araghchi: The Ukrainian attack on an Iranian commercial vessel will not go unanswered
Tehran, July 26 (Hibya) - Iranian Foreign Minister Seyyed Abbas Araghchi accused Ukrainian President Volodymyr Zelensky of being responsible for an attack on an Iranian commercial vessel, saying the incident would not go unanswered.
Iranian Foreign Minister Seyyed Abbas Araghchi alleged that Ukraine had carried out an attack on an Iranian commercial vessel, killing one sailor.
Araghchi claimed that the attack constituted a clear violation of the United Nations Charter and alleged that the action, directed by Israel, was intended to draw Europe into the war.
Araghchi said he had raised the issue during meetings with European Union High Representative for Foreign Affairs and Security Policy Kaja Kallas and Russian Foreign Minister Sergey Lavrov, adding that the attack, which he alleged had been carried out by Ukraine, would not go unanswered.
